Command and Control (C2) encompasses the exercise of authority, responsibility, and direction by a commander over assigned and attached forces to ____.

Answers

The blank is filled up thus; Command and Control (C2) encompasses the exercise of authority, responsibility, and direction by a commander over assigned and attached forces to

accomplish the mission

Command and control, shortened as C2 is a term used mostly in international military operations. Most of these operations require an interrelationship of agencies, governments, and national forces in the execution of defensive, offensive, and stabilizing operations around the world.

This term encompasses all the efforts dedicated to the planning and successful execution of these missions. A well-developed C2 plan will help military commanders to plan, organize, deploy, protect, and control the military men under their supervision.

Summarily, the aim of C2 is for military commanders to accomplish the mission.

What kind of geological forces or events cause mountains to form? Using the Himalayan Mountains as an example, explain the process of mountain building that is caused by plate movement

Answers

The Himalayan mountains and Tibetan plateau have formed due to the collision between the Indian Plate and Eurasian Plate.

How mountains are formed by using tectonic plates?

Mountains are formed wherein continental plates collide. Since each plate has a comparable thickness and weight, neither one will sink below the other.

Instead, they cave in and fold till the rocks are compelled as much as form a mountain variety. As the plates keep colliding, mountains get taller and taller.

Therefore, The Himalayan mountains and Tibetan plateau have formed due to the collision between the Indian Plate and Eurasian Plate.
